Subject headings are labels or tags that describe the contents of an item, such as a book or article. They are used to organize and access resources by topic and are a more precise way to search databases than keyword searching.
Some examples of subject headings related to course themes:
Madison (Wis.) -- History.
Madison (Wis.) -- Emigration and immigration.
Cooking, American -- Wisconsin -- Madison.
Restaurants -- Wisconsin -- Madison.
Food habits -- Wisconsin -- Madison -- History.
Community development, Urban -- Wisconsin -- Madison.
